Melanotan II (MT-2)

Melanotan II is a cyclic α-MSH analog and non-selective melanocortin receptor agonist (MC1R-MC5R). MC1R activation stimulates eumelanin production; MC3R/MC4R activation modulates appetite, energy homeostasis, and sexual arousal. Research tool for melanocortin pharmacology and pigmentation biology.

Protocols & Support

Reconstitution Protocol

1. Briefly centrifuge the vial to collect lyophilized powder at the bottom.

2. Reconstitute in sterile deionized water or PBS to a concentration of 0.2–1.0 mg/mL.

3. Gently pipette up and down to dissolve. Do not vortex.

4. Aliquot and store at -20°C to -80°C. Av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les.
